Adicionar conhecimento a um agente

Concluído

Com o recurso de respostas generativas do Microsoft Copilot Studio, seu agente pode recuperar e apresentar informações de várias fontes internas ou externas sem a necessidade de criar tópicos específicos. Essas respostas podem servir como fonte primária de informações para seu agente ou como alternativa quando tópicos predefinidos não conseguem responder à consulta de um usuário. Isso permite a criação rápida e a implantação de um agente funcional.

Nesta unidade, você adiciona conhecimento a um agente.

Entender como os agentes usam o conhecimento

O recurso de respostas generativas tem duas funções principais:

  • Fontes de Conhecimento Específicas: gerar respostas com base em fontes de conhecimento internas/externas.
  • Conhecimento Geral: utilizar conhecimento geral universalmente acessível a todos os agentes.

É importante entender quais delas se aplicam ao seu caso de uso.

Ao habilitar o Conhecimento Geral, seu agente tenta responder a perguntas, mesmo que não tenha recebido explicitamente as informações necessárias. Se o caso de uso exigir que o agente responda apenas às perguntas com base nas informações fornecidas, desabilite a configuração de Conhecimento Geral .

Desativar conhecimento geral

Depois que você estiver no Copilot Studio, Conhecimento Geral poderá ser acessado selecionando IA Generativa no menu Configurações.

Você pode ativar ou desativar a opção Usar Conhecimento Geral.

A configuração de Pesquisa na Web no menu de IA Generativa permite que seu agente acesse informações amplas, em tempo real e atualizadas, além das informações disponíveis em fontes de conhecimento predefinidas ou específicas da empresa. Essa configuração requer que o agente tenha a orquestração generativa habilitada.

Quando ativada, a Pesquisa na Web é ativada quando a pergunta feita por um usuário pode se beneficiar de informações na internet. Ele pesquisa todos os sites públicos indexados pelo Bing. Esse tipo de pesquisa acontece em paralelo com qualquer pesquisa de sites públicos adicionados por você como fontes de conhecimento. Os resultados da Pesquisa na Web são intercalados com resultados de fontes de conhecimento do site público configuradas.

Você pode alternar a opção Usar informações da WebAtivada ou Desativada.

Adicionar fontes de conhecimento a um agente

As fontes de conhecimento podem ser incorporadas aos agentes durante a sua criação inicial, adicionadas após a criação do agente ou adicionadas a um nó de tópico de respostas generativas.

Fontes de conhecimento sugeridas

Se você criou seu agente usando uma descrição de linguagem natural, o agente pode incluir várias fontes de conhecimento sugeridas. Você pode adicionar ou ignorar as sugestões.

Você também pode ver fontes de conhecimento sugeridas ao adicionar conhecimento a um agente existente. Essas sugestões são baseadas em fontes de conhecimento que foram adicionadas recentemente a outros agentes em seu ambiente.

Adicionar conhecimento a um agente existente

Após o processo de criação inicial, você pode adicionar fontes de conhecimento no nível do agente das seguintes áreas no Copilot Studio:

  • Guia Visão Geral
  • Guia Conhecimento

Você pode adicionar as seguintes fontes de conhecimento ao seu agente:

  • Sites públicos
  • Upload de arquivos
  • SharePoint
  • Dataverse
  • Pesquisa de IA do Azure 
  • Conectores em tempo real
  • Dados não estruturados

Ao adicionar uma fonte de conhecimento, você deve fornecer um nome e uma descrição. O nome de conhecimento de cada fonte deve ser exclusivo. A descrição deve ser o mais detalhada possível, pois a descrição ajuda a orquestração generativa.

Adicionar sites públicos como uma fonte de conhecimento

  1. Selecione a guia Conhecimento e selecione + Adicionar conhecimento. Isso exibe a lista de fontes de conhecimento.

  2. Selecione o bloco Sites públicos.

  3. Insira https://learn.microsoft.com/en-us/microsoft-copilot-studio/ no campo Link de site público.

  4. Selecione Adicionar.

  5. Insira um nome exclusivo e uma descrição detalhada.

  6. Selecione Adicionar ao agente.

Considerações detalhadas de URL para sites públicos

Ao adicionar sites públicos como fontes de conhecimento, as URLs são limitadas a dois segmentos de caminho após o domínio.

Os exemplos a seguir representam formatos de URL válidos:

  • contoso.com (somente domínio)
  • contoso.com/products (um segmento de caminho)
  • contoso.com/products/software (dois segmentos de caminho)

Um exemplo de URL inválida seria:

  • contoso.com/products/software/azure (três segmentos de caminho – sem suporte)

Embora você esteja limitado a dois segmentos de caminho na URL especificada, isso não significa que você esteja limitado apenas ao conteúdo desses níveis. Qualquer conteúdo visualizável publicamente no escopo da URL especificada (incluindo caminhos mais profundos) será usado para gerar conteúdo para o agente. Por exemplo, se você inserir www.fabrikam.com como URL, o conteúdo de www.fabrikam.com/engines/rotary e www.fabrikam.com/engines/rotary/dual-shaft será incluído na base de conhecimento.

Outra consideração é como especificar o domínio. Se você inserir algo como www.fabrikam.com (o www existe), somente o conteúdo do www será retornado. O conteúdo localizado em news.fabrikam.com (o www não existe) não é usado, pois as notícias são um subdomínio no domínio fabrikam.comde nível superior.

Se, em vez disso, você inserisse fabrikam.com, então o conteúdo em www.fabrikam.com e o conteúdo de news.fabrikam.com seriam usados, uma vez que ambos estão sob o domínio de nível superior fabrikam.com.

Outros itens a serem considerados incluem:

  • URLs de rede social e fórum: seu agente pode gerar respostas sem sentido, irrelevantes ou inadequadas se você usar um fórum ou site de rede social como url. Portanto, o conteúdo de comunidades nas redes sociais muitas vezes aumenta o risco de mais respostas serem rejeitadas.
  • URLs de mecanismos de pesquisa: não inclua URLs de mecanismos de pesquisa como bing.com, pois eles não fornecem respostas úteis.
  • SharePoint: SharePoint URLs podem ser adicionadas.
    • É recomendável omitir https:// da URL. As URLs de SharePoint reconhecidas serão do domínio sharepoint.com. As URLs de sites do SharePoint não podem ter mais de dois níveis de profundidade. O conteúdo de arquivos aspx em SharePoint não será usado para gerar respostas.

Carregar arquivos como uma fonte de conhecimento

Outra opção que você pode usar como fonte de conhecimento é carregar arquivos e documentos para seu agente.

Importante

Limites de upload de arquivo: um agente pode incluir até 500 arquivos como fontes de conhecimento. O tamanho máximo por arquivo é de 512 MB. O conteúdo do arquivo carregado está disponível para qualquer pessoa que use o agente, independentemente de permissões de arquivo ou controles de acesso.

  1. Selecione a guia Conhecimento e selecione + Adicionar conhecimento.

  2. Selecione o link Selecionar para navegar na seção Carregar arquivo.

  3. Selecione Adicionar ao agente.

Após carregado, quando um usuário do agente faz uma pergunta e o agente não tem um tópico definido para usar, o agente gera uma resposta com base nos documentos carregados. O agente usa IA generativa para responder à pergunta do usuário e fornece uma resposta em estilo de conversa. Os documentos carregados são armazenados de maneira segura no Dataverse.

Não há suporte para arquivos de imagem, áudio, vídeo e executáveis, consulte: Carregar arquivos como uma fonte de conhecimento para uma lista completa.

Os arquivos carregados são indexados automaticamente. A indexação pode levar vários minutos e os documentos não serão usados até que o Status esteja definido como Pronto.

Usar SharePoint como uma fonte de conhecimento

SharePoint como uma fonte de conhecimento funciona emparelhando seu agente com uma URL de SharePoint ou listas de SharePoint.

Na caixa de diálogo Adicionar conhecimento, há duas opções de SharePoint. A opção SharePoint na seção de upload de arquivo é usada para carregar arquivos ou pastas SharePoint individuais e habilita recursos de sincronização de arquivos. A opção de bloco SharePoint fornece o suporte completo de SharePoint no Copilot Studio.

  1. Selecione a guia Conhecimento e selecione + Adicionar conhecimento.

  2. Selecione o bloco SharePoint.

  3. Você pode fornecer a URL do site do SharePoint ou usar Procurar itens para selecionar sites.

  4. Insira um nome exclusivo e uma descrição detalhada.

  5. Selecione Adicionar ao agente.

Usar tabelas do Dataverse como uma fonte de conhecimento

A integração de tabelas do Dataverse como fonte de conhecimento permite que você fundamente seu agente nos dados contidos em suas tabelas.

  1. Selecione a guia Conhecimento e selecione + Adicionar conhecimento.

  2. Selecione o azulejo Dataverse.

  3. Pesquise e selecione uma ou mais tabelas. Você pode selecionar até 15 tabelas.

  4. Selecione Adicionar ao agente.

  5. Edite a fonte de conhecimento e atualize o nome e adicione uma descrição detalhada.

Sinônimos e glossário

Sinônimos, termos de glossário e definições para os sinônimos e entradas de glossário ajudam na orquestração generativa. Eles fornecem dados fundamentados para melhorar as respostas geradas. Ao fornecer informações extras para o agente entender e interpretar as informações nas tabelas, você aumenta a probabilidade do agente reconhecer as solicitações dos usuários e retornar respostas com base nas informações fornecidas.

Para adicionar sinônimos, edite a fonte de conhecimento e selecione a guia Sinônimos . Para cada coluna, você pode adicionar um ou mais sinônimos.

As definições de glossário são usadas para parafrasear a terminologia em sua tabela do Dataverse, para que seu agente compreenda melhor as perguntas do usuário e possa responder melhor.

Para adicionar termos do Glossário, edite a fonte de conhecimento e selecione a guia Glossário .

Incluir e excluir opções

Depois de adicionar uma fonte de conhecimento, você pode editá-la e expandir as opções incluir/excluir .

As duas opções são:

  • A qualquer momento , a fonte de conhecimento será usada pelo agente para responder às solicitações do usuário.

  • Somente quando referenciada nos tópicos, a fonte de conhecimento será utilizada pelo nó de respostas gerativas dentro de um tópico.

Fonte oficial

Ao adicionar fontes de conhecimento ao seu agente, talvez você nem sempre controle como as informações evoluem ao longo do tempo ou talvez não confie totalmente nessas informações. É importante informar aos usuários que eles devem considerar as respostas com cautela e verificá-las quando apropriado.

No entanto, quando você souber que as informações de uma fonte de conhecimento específica passam por um processo de verificação rigoroso e são altamente confiáveis, você pode marcar essa fonte de conhecimento como uma fonte oficial que pode ser usada diretamente, sem verificação.

Para marcar uma fonte de conhecimento como oficial, na página Conhecimento, selecione os três pontos (⋮) para a fonte de conhecimento, selecione Fonte oficial e selecione Sim.